1What is the typical cost range for a full home window replacement in Hobbs, Indiana?

For a standard-sized home in Hobbs, a full window replacement typ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000, depending on the number of windows, materials (vinyl, wood, fiberglass), and energy efficiency features. Indiana's climate, with its hot summers and cold winters, makes investing in double-pane Low-E argon-filled windows a popular choice for long-term energy savings, which can influence the upfront cost. Always get itemized quotes from local installers that include removal, installation, and disposal.

2How does Hobbs, Indiana's weather affect the best time to schedule window installation?

The most ideal times for window installation in Hobbs are during the mild, dry periods of late spring (May) and early fall (September to October). This avoids the peak humidity and heat of summer, which can affect sealing materials, and the freezing temperatures and snow of Indiana winters, which can complicate exterior work and curing of caulks and sealants. Scheduling several weeks in advance for these prime seasons is highly recommended.

4What should I look for when choosing a window installation contractor in the Hobbs area?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have verifiable local references in Rush County or surrounding communities. Look for experience with Indiana's weather challenges, ensuring they use proper flashing and sealing techniques to prevent future air/water infiltration. Check for manufacturer certifications (like from Andersen or Pella) and membership in state associations like the Indiana Builders Association, which indicates a commitment to local standards.

5What are common post-installation issues with new windows in this region, and how are they prevented?

The most common issues are drafts and condensation, often caused by improper sealing or installation that doesn't account for Indiana's temperature swings and high humidity. A quality local installer will perform a precise air-sealing and flashing process and ensure the windows are properly leveled and squared. They should also educate you on normal interior condensation during extreme cold snaps versus signs of a failed seal, which would be covered under warranty.
